Reproductive Freedom for All Michigan Responds to Anti-Abortion “Rally” in Lansing
Detroit, MI – Yesterday, anti-abortion extremists hosted a sham event to try and garner support for their efforts to further restrict access to abortion in Michigan and overturn Prop 3—the ballot initiative that enshrined the right to reproductive freedom into Michigan’s state constitution. The event was hosted on the anniversary of the passage of Prop 3.
Reproductive Freedom for All Director of Michigan Campaigns Shanay Watson-Whittaker issued the following statement in response:
“In 2022, Michiganders made it clear that we do not want the government making decisions about our health care when we overwhelmingly passed Prop 3. Anti-abortion extremists are grasping at straws to try to spin their deeply unpopular agenda. Reproductive Freedom for All Michigan is fighting back against harmful disinformation, and we will continue our work to unite Michiganders amid attacks on reproductive care from Tom Barrett, John James, and the Trump administration.”
During the “rally,” multiple speakers advocated for stronger efforts to undermine Prop 3, including the recently dismissed lawsuit that Right to Life of Michigan filed to overturn Prop 3. Sen. John Damoose even claimed that the situation in Michigan was “grim” for anti-abortion activism. Speakers also advocated for more so-called “crisis pregnancy centers,” also known as anti-abortion centers. These centers are run by anti-abortion organizations that intentionally lie to, shame, and deceive pregnant people seeking abortion care.
Representative Tom Barrett, who has avoided facing his constituents since casting a vote that will force hundreds of thousands of Michiganders off of Medicaid and gut funding for Planned Parenthood, spoke at the anti-abortion event. Earlier this year, Reproductive Freedom for All Michigan unveiled billboards in Barrett’s district, calling him and other anti-abortion Republican lawmakers out for avoiding town halls since voting for this devastating bill and refusing to answer to the thousands of Michiganders and families that will be harmed as a result.
